Enhance Your Home's Comfort and Energy Efficiency with Window Film
Window film delivers a simple and cost-effective way to transform the comfort and energy efficiency of your home. By applying a thin, transparent layer of film to your windows, you can reduce solar heat gain in the summer, keeping your home cooler and more comfortable. Conversely, in the winter, window film can help retain heat, reducing your energy bills.
Beyond its thermal benefits, window film also protects your furniture and furnishings from damaging UV rays. This avoids fading and discoloration, preserving the value of your belongings. Moreover, certain types of window film can enhance your privacy by obscuring views from the outside.
